Title: An M/G/1 retrial queue with balking and retrials during service

Abstract: We consider an M/G/1 retrial queue with general retrial times. Customers may balk or renege at particular times. The server is subject to breakdown (with repairs). While the server is being repaired, the customer in service can either remain in the service position or leave and return, while maintaining its rights to the server. We find a stability condition for this system. In the steady state, the joint distribution of the server state and queue length is obtained, leading to useful measures of the system, such as the probability of an empty system, the mean number of customers in the retrial queue and the expected retrial time.

Keywords: retrial queues; probability generating functions; balking; breakdown; repair; reserved servers; supplementary variables.
